Neon Sets November 2025 Release Date for James Gray's 'Paper Tiger' Starring Johansson, Teller, Driver

Summary

Neon has set Oscar-season release dates for two major Cannes titles: James Gray's 'Paper Tiger' (limited Nov. 13, wide Nov. 20) and Cristian Mungiu's Palme D'Or winner 'Fjord' (Oct. 9). 'Paper Tiger' is loosely based on Gray's real-life family encounter with the Russian mafia in 1980s New York, starring Scarlett Johansson, Adam Driver, and Miles Teller. 'Fjord' stars Oscar nominees Sebastian Stan and Renate Reinsve, and its October release date mirrors the successful Oscar campaigns of previous Palme winners 'Parasite' and 'Anora'.
